1. A 15-month-old is brought to the clinic for a routine check-up. Which of the following
developmental milestones should the nurse practitioner expect the child to have achieved?

A. Walking independently and using a cup
B. Building a tower of six blocks
C. Speaking in three-word sentences
D. Jumping in place with both feet

Answer: A
Rationale: By 15 months, most toddlers can walk well independently and use a cup with some spilling.
Building a tower of six blocks is typically a 24-month milestone, while three- word sentences and
jumping are usually achieved by age 2 to 3 years. This knowledge supports safe care and helps the
nurse teach the client and family clearly and simply. Clear teaching improves cooperation and reduces
anxiety. This is important because the nurse must choose the action that keeps the client safest while
still meeting their basic needs. Always think about safety first when answering these questions.




2. When screening for scoliosis in an adolescent, which physical finding is most indicative
of the condition during the Adam’s Forward Bend Test?

A. Increased lumbar lordosis
B. Rib hump or paraspinal muscle prominence
C. Tenderness over the spinous processes
D. Equality of shoulder height

Answer: B
Rationale: The Adam’s Forward Bend Test looks for asymmetry of the rib cage or back, specifically a
rib hump, which indicates the rotational component of scoliosis. This knowledge supports safe care
and helps the nurse teach the client and family clearly and simply. Clear teaching improves
cooperation and reduces anxiety. Exam questions often test whether you can pick the most practical
and safe choice for the client in real situations. Focus on what the nurse can actually do right now.

3. Which of the following is the most appropriate initial treatment for a 4-year-old diagnosed
with Acute Otitis Media (AOM) who has a penicillin allergy (non-type 1 hypersensitivity)?

A. Amoxicillin 90 mg/kg/day
B. Azithromycin 10 mg/kg/day
C. Cefdinir 14 mg/kg/day
D. Clindamycin 30 mg/kg/day

Answer: C
Rationale: For children with a non-type 1 penicillin allergy, cephalosporins like Cefdinir are
recommended. Amoxicillin is the first-line for those without allergies. Azithromycin is reserved for type
1 hypersensitivity. Remembering this point will help you decide the best nursing action when similar
questions appear on the exam. Link the answer to the client’s current condition and risk level. Exam
questions often test whether you can pick the most practical and safe choice for the client in real
situations. Focus on what the nurse can actually do right now.
